Keep Windshield Strong
Your windshield isn’t just for viewing the road—it’s a critical part of your car’s structural integrity. In a frontal impact, the auto glass helps support the airbags. A weakened seal compromises this protection. Sealing damage early keeps your driver protection at peak levels.
Keep Factory Seal Intact
The original urethane seal around your windshield is designed for maximum strength. Once broken during a swap, it must be re-sealed with precision. By opting for a resin injection, you protect the intact edge, avoiding potential weakness down the road.

How Windshield Repair Works
Resin Injection Method
The core of any cracked windshield fix is medical-grade filler. A qualified specialist carefully vacuums the damaged area, then applies a specially formulated resin into the fissure. This reinforces the break, restoring clarity.

UV Curing Technology
Once the bonding agent is in place, we use ultraviolet light to harden it in minutes. This forms a strong bond that withstands temperature shifts. The curing process ensures the repair is fully set, so you can get back on the road fast.

Can a Small Crack Spread If Not Repaired?
Yes, a small fracture can quickly propagate due to driving stress. Even a tiny crack origin may lead to major damage if not treated with certified repair methods.
Windshield damage assessment by a certified auto glass technician can minimize further spreading. Delaying a glass restoration increases the chance you’ll need a full AS1 rated glass install—which is significantly more costly than early repair.
